After Lilian Brassier, Ismaël Koné and Mason Greenwood, OM was able to register its fourth summer recruit this Monday, in the person of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g.

OM are continuing to overhaul their squad this off-season following a particularly disappointing 2023-2024 season, with no European Cup to their name. After already strengthening each of their lines by successively recruiting Lilian Brassier, Ismaël Koné and Mason Greenwood, Marseille have pulled off a nice coup – an unexpected one this time – by poaching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g from Tottenham.

Olympique de Marseille are pleased to announce the signing of Pierre-Emile Hojbjerg from Tottenham Hotspur FC. The 28-year-old midfielder has joined the club on a loan with an option to buy following a successful medical “, rejoices the Marseille management in a press release this Monday evening, presenting ” a reliable player and good returner ” but also ” an experienced player trained notably by Pep Guardiola and José Mourinho during his career “.

Sanchez and Hwang still being followed

The transfer of the Danish international is estimated at 13.5 million euros – a sum that the Olympians will not pay until next summer, therefore, according to a modus operandi that they intend to apply to their next target as well. An offensive one. According to L’Equipe, ” While the files of Alexis Sanchez, free after the end of his contract at Inter Milan, and Hwang Hee-chan, still tied to Wolverhampton until 2028, are still open, the OM leaders have clearly accelerated in that of Eddie Nketiah “.

A possible replacement for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ang, who left for Al-Qadsiah, the Arsenal striker has almost reached an agreement with the Olympian club on his future salary conditions, even if some details remain to be finalized. “, specifies the sports daily – the transfer in question remains however suspended on an agreement with Arsenal. The 25-year-old English international is estimated at around 20 million euros. An investment that president Longoria would like to postpone by a year. As for Hojbjerg…
